FTP, or File Transfer Protocol, is a standard protocol used for transferring files between two computers over a network, typically the Internet. FTP is one of the oldest and most widely used file transfer protocols, having been developed in the 1970s. How FTP Works?
FTP works by establishing a connection between a client and a server, allowing the client to transfer files to and from the server. The client is typically a user on a local computer who wants to transfer files to or from a remote server, while the server is a computer that is accessible over the network and is running an FTP server software.
The process of transferring files over FTP involves several steps. First, the client establishes a connection to the FTP server using the FTP protocol. The client sends a command to the server to initiate a data transfer, along with the name of the file to be transferred. The server responds by either sending the requested file or notifying the client that the file is not available.
Once the file transfer has been initiated, the client and server exchange data packets containing the file data. FTP supports both binary and ASCII file transfer modes. In binary mode, the file is transferred as a stream of raw bytes, while in ASCII mode, the file is transferred as plain text. Binary mode is typically used for transferring binary files like images and executable programs, while ASCII mode is used for text files like HTML and CSS.
FTP also includes several other features, such as the ability to resume interrupted file transfers, directory listing, and file permission management. These features make FTP a powerful tool for managing files on remote servers.

Uses of FTP
FTP is used in a variety of different applications, from website development to file backup and storage. Some common uses of FTP include:
Website development: FTP is often used by web developers to upload and download files to and from web servers. This can include uploading HTML files, CSS stylesheets, JavaScript scripts, and image files to a web server. FTP makes it easy to manage website files and ensure that they are up-to-date and accessible to users.
File backup and storage: FTP can be used to back up and store files on remote servers. This can be useful for individuals or organizations that need to store large amounts of data, such as photos, videos, or documents. FTP provides a simple and reliable way to transfer files to and from remote servers, making it a popular choice for data backup and storage.
File sharing: FTP can be used to share files between individuals or groups. This can include sharing files within an organization or with external partners and clients. FTP makes it easy to transfer large files quickly and securely, making it a popular choice for file sharing.
